How the Obscure, Marginal Jesus Movement Became the Dominant Religious Force in the Western World in a Few Countries

This book is for anyone who has puzzled over Christianity's rise to dominance in the Roman Empire. Here is theoretical brashness combined with disarming common sense, a capacious curiosity, and a most uncommon ability to tell a complicated story in simple prose. It uses contemporary social-scientific data about why people join new religious movements and how religions recruit members to investigate the formative history of Christianity.
